site stats

Linked list class python

Nettet20. aug. 2024 · From what I could see, implementing a linked list-like object was going to require two basic classes: A Node class to create the node objects A LinkedList class to manage the nodes The... Nettet10. jan. 2024 · The following methods can be used to implement a linked list in Python since it does not have an inbuilt library for it: Method 1: Using deque() package. This is …

Linked List: Intro(簡介) - Second Round

Nettet9. des. 2024 · The linked list class just stores the head node, and each node contains it's data and the name of the next node object in the linked list. You can sort of think of this … NettetA linked list is a linear data structure where elements are not stored at contiguous location. ... contains data and a link to the next node. As shown below, you can implement a LinkedList class in Python, utilizing a Python implementation of the Node class. class LinkedList: def __init__ (self, value = None): self. head_node = Node (value) def ... dredwards dothan pediatric https://tywrites.com

What is a linked list? : r/learnpython - Reddit

NettetIn this tutorial, you will learn about linked list data structure and it's implementation in Python, Java, C, and C++. A linked list is a linear data structure that includes a series of connected nodes. Here, each node stores the data and the address of the next node. For example, Linked list Data Structure Nettet14. sep. 2024 · Implementing Linked Lists in Python Creating Linked List: First of all, let’s create a class to represent our linked list. The only data you need to store in a linked … NettetA linked list is a data structure that consists of a list of nodes. Each node contains data and a link to the next node. As shown below, you can implement a LinkedList class in … english drama had its origin in miracle plays

Understanding Linked Lists Implementation In Python

Category:M2skills/Linked-List-in-Python - Github

Tags:Linked list class python

Linked list class python

Linked Lists in Python - AskPython

NettetPython doesn’t ship with a built-in linked list data type in the “classical” sense. Python’s list type is implemented as a dynamic array—which means it doesn’t suit the typical scenarios where you’d want to use a “proper” linked list …

Linked list class python

Did you know?

Nettet4. jun. 2024 · Doubly Linked List in Python. In the above image, we have created a doubly linked list containing three nodes. The first node contains 5 in its data attribute … Nettet25. nov. 2024 · Let’s write the main function and create a linked list using the class we created above. llist = LinkedList () This line of code initializes the llist object with an empty node. 1. Adding nodes Let’s add some data to this node. llist.head = Node (1) Create a few other nodes for the linked list. s = Node (2) t = Node (3) 2.

NettetLinked list (連結串列)是一種常見的資料結構,其使用 node (節點) 來記錄、表示、儲存資料 (data),並利用每個node中的 pointer 指向下一個node,藉此將多個node串連起來,形成Linked list,並以 NULL 來代表Linked list的終點,見圖一 (a)。 圖一 (a)。 圖一 (b)。 若實際打開每個node的內部,至少會包含 (1) data 來代表資料,與 (2) pointer 指向下一 … Nettet11. jan. 2024 · Python singly linked list example 🔗 Node Class 🔗 First, we’ll build a Node class. The LinkedList class we eventually build will be a list of Node s. class Node: def __init__(self, val): self.val = val self.next = None def set_next(self, node): self.next = node def __repr__(self): return self.val

Nettet6. jan. 2024 · What Is a Linked List in Python As the name suggests, a linked list is a data structure that contains elements connected using a link. A linked list is created using objects called nodes. Each node contains two attributes - one for storing the data and the other for connecting to the next node in the linked list. Nettet4. jun. 2024 · To create a doubly linked list in python, we will first create a node for a doubly linked list as shown below. class Node: def __init__(self, value): self.previous = None self.data = value self.next = None Here, the Nodeclass contains the attribute datato store the data in the linked list.

NettetDefinition of Linked List in Python Linked list in Python provides a logical connection between data elements that are stored in memory in different locations physically. Data …

Nettet16. des. 2024 · In this tutorial, we are going to learn about the singly-linked list and doubly-linked list. A linked list is a linear data structure. It doesn’t store the data in … english dramatist thomasNettet25. nov. 2024 · Linked lists in Python are one of the most interesting abstract data types that have continued to stay in popularity since the C/C++ days. In this article, we’ll learn … english draughts rulesNettet29. jul. 2024 · In the following example, we’ll implement a singly linked list from scratch in Python. This contains the following methods: ll.search (head, data) -> Search the given element in the Linked List. ll.print_list () -> Print the linked list. ll.size () -> Return the length of the linked list. english dramatist christopherNettet11. jan. 2024 · A linked list is also just a pointer to the first element in the list, but memory offsets won’t do us any good. We need to examine the first element’s next pointer to … dr. edward seade austinNettetPython Class' Instance method, Class method, and Static Methods Demystified. Python WTF. Python find first value index in a list: [list].index (val) Sort tuples, and lambda usecase. Reverse order of range () Python check list is empty. Python get ASCII value from character. An A-Z of useful Python tricks. Python nested function variable scope. dr edwards dothan alNettet21. mar. 2024 · A linked list is a linear data structure, in which the elements are not stored at contiguous memory locations. The elements in a linked list are linked using pointers as shown in the below image: In … english dream danh kiem tra plboci7r_bqNettet22. sep. 2024 · Linked Lists are a data structure that store data in the form of a chain. The structure of a linked list is such that each piece of data has a connection to the next … dr edwards gi specialist cape girardeau